Derry Court: Jail for woman who became 'extremely abusive' to police in Altnagelvin

gavel

A woman who was verbally abusive to police in Altnagelvin Hospital has been jailed at Derry Magistrate's Court today.

Hannah Duddy (28) of Spencer Road in Derry admitted two charges of disorderly behaviour on December 15 last. 

The court heard that Duddy was taken to the hospital and while there was 'extremely abusive and confrontational' towards police in front of patients and staff. 

After being treated she continued to be abusive and was warned to moderate her behaviour but persisted. 

Defence solicitor Paddy MacDermott said that this was not good behaviour but especially in a hospital setting. 

He said in his client's favour most of the behaviour occurred in the police vehicle and it never went beyond verbal abuse.

Duddy was jailed for 2 months.
